Transaction 17206130334277f3fe131413bc5c3e1407b042067a8ad8fe9965cd5a7501e145

1 Input
1 Outputs
  • 17206130334277f3fe131413bc5c3e1407b042067a8ad8fe9965cd5a7501e145:0
  • value  7294036
    address  3EGGsYjHeA65YegGwTrks6gy853dgHM9qy